The Immigrant Investor Program, likewise called the EB-5 Visa Program, was developed by the united state Congress in 1990 under the Migration Act of 1990 or IMMACT90. Its primary purpose: to boost the united state economic situation through task creation and capital expense by international investors.
This consisted of minimizing the minimum financial investment from $1 million to $500,000. Gradually, changes have raised the minimum financial investment to $800,000 in TEAs and $1.05 million in other locations. In 1992, Congress sought to enhance the influence of the EB-5 program by introducing the Regional Center Pilot Program. These privately-run entities were marked to promote financial growth and task production within specific geographic and sector sectors.

Visas are "booked" each : 20% for country, 10% for high unemployment, and 2% for facilities. Extra gets carry over to the next year. Designers in country locations, high joblessness areas, and infrastructure jobs can gain from a dedicated pool of visas. Financiers targeting these certain areas have an go to this site enhanced possibility of visa accessibility.
Developers working with public jobs tasks can now get approved for EB-5 funding. Investors now have the possibility to purchase government-backed infrastructure projects.
